Nutrition Facts

Pork jerky

Serving Size: cubic inch (20g)

* Amount Per Serving
Calories 82 cal
Calories from Fat 45.9 cal
% Daily Value
Total Fat 5.1 g 7.9%
Saturated Fat 2.2 g 10.9%
Cholesterol 9.6 mg 3.2%
Sodium 416.2 mg 17.3%
Total Carbohydrate 2.2 g 0.7%
Dietary Fiber 0.4 g 1.4%
Sugars (Added) 1.8 g 6%
Protein 6.6 g 13.3%
 
Vitamins
Vitamin A 0 IU 0%
Vitamin B6 0 mg 1.8%
Vitamin B12 0.2 mcg 3.3%
Vitamin C 0 mg 0%
Vitamin D 0.1 mcg 0%
Vitamin E 0 mg 0%
Vitamin K 0.5 mcg 0.6%
 
Minerals
Calcium (Ca) 4 mg 0.4%
Copper (Cu) 0 mg 2.3%
Iron (Fe) 1.1 mg 6%
Magnesium (Mg) 10.2 mg 2.6%
Manganese (Mn) 0 mg 0%
Potassium (K) 119.4 mg 3.4%
Phosphorus (P) 81.4 mg 8.1%
Selenium (Se) 2.1 mcg 3.1%
Zinc (Zn) 1.6 mg 10.8%
